Simplify complexity, clarity in chaos.

In the midst of the chaos and complexity of a football game, Mike Leach believes that it is essential to simplify the game plan and provide players with clarity in their assignments and responsibilities.

  • Create a clear and concise playbook: Leach's playbook is known for its simplicity and ease of understanding. He believes that players should be able to quickly and easily learn and execute the plays, without being bogged down by excessive details or complicated formations.
  • Assign clear roles and responsibilities: Each player on the field should have a clear understanding of their role in the play and what is expected of them. This helps to reduce confusion and ensure that everyone is working together towards a common goal.
  • Use simple language and terminology: Leach avoids using complex football jargon and terminology that might confuse or overwhelm his players. He wants to make sure that everyone on the team, regardless of their football knowledge or experience, can understand the game plan and execute it effectively.
  • Adapt the game plan to the players' strengths: Leach believes that the best way to simplify the game plan is to tailor it to the strengths of his players. He wants to put his players in positions where they can be most successful and make the biggest impact on the game.

By simplifying complexity and providing clarity in chaos, Leach creates an environment where players can focus on executing the game plan and playing to the best of their abilities.
